Abstract

The poetic contribution of Mahmoud Salim Darwish is presented in this paper. He is among the best Arabic language poets for national identity and patriotic literature writers and poets. This paper is meant to delve into connotation of acquired knowledge about his work and his poetry for understanding the significance of national identity and patriotism in his poetry. The study is based on literature available on his work as appreciation or criticism for his individual work, Arabic poetry and literature on Palestine issue. Further, paper demonstrated the importance and uniqueness of Darwish literary contribution in Arabic poetry and national identity. At the same time, paper presents the meanings of patriotism described by Darwish and the issue of Palestinian. The conclusion of literature review on poetic contribution of Darwish has narrated the pain of being refugee in your own homeland and the Journal is characterized by its sarcasm especially stating the law.
